responsibilities:

  • Perform regular inspection, auditing, and maintenance of lab areas to ensure strict adherence to safety protocols and the protection of intellectual property (IP).

  • Sustain and govern existing lab services to ensure continuous and reliable operation.

  • Support lab improvement projects by collaborating with project managers and cross-functional teams to:

    • Minimize inventory variances.

    • Resolve operational issues within the lab.

    • Implement and continuously improve processes related to safety, IP protection, and overall lab efficiency.
  • Investigate and resolve inventory discrepancies, including misidentified or out-of-balance items, by conducting root cause analysis and implementing preventive measures to avoid re-occurrence.

  • Act as a liaison between lab users and management, gathering and providing feedback to continually improve lab services.

  • Manage material inventory, including stocking, tracking, and dispensing materials to lab users as needed.
